How to Burn DV Videos to View on DVD Player for Mac OS X ?
by danfeiyan on Jan 3, 2010
Christmas party, New Year party, all those events is worth memorizing. In order to keep all those greatful events in your lift-time memory, DV camera is a great assistant. Moreover, there would be more happiness to share those memory to your family and friends far away from you. So you may wanna convert these DV videos to DVD, in that case, DV Video to DVD Converter for Mac can help you finish the task. Check the following step-by-step guide to check how to convert and burn DV video files to DVD on Mac OS X including Snow Leopard. Step1 Add DV Videos to DV to DVD Converter on Mac Click to add the DV videos you want to burn. The added DV videos will be shown in thumbnails in the right pane. You can sort the order of the added video files by drag them in the pane. Step2 Edit DV Videos If you want to edit your original DV videos, you can select the file by clicking on it, and click the Edit button.
